Connect Slack Data — Team Productivity Analytics
Connect Slack and let AI agents query workspace activity, channel engagement, and user collaboration patterns alongside productivity data from 1,000+ sources.






Key Takeaways Connect Slack to your data stack
Improvado connects to Slack's Analytics API to extract workspace usage metrics, channel activity, and user engagement data. The platform automatically pulls fresh analytics every hour, eliminating manual downloads from Slack's admin dashboard. Your team communication data flows into BigQuery, Snowflake, or Redshift for analysis. Setup requires workspace admin permissions and takes 10 minutes through OAuth authentication.
Unified workplace analytics across tools
Improvado's Marketing Common Data Model normalizes Slack metrics alongside data from Microsoft Teams, Zoom, and other collaboration platforms. Compare user engagement and adoption rates across communication tools in unified dashboards. The standardized schema maps Slack's workspace structure to consistent field names used across all collaboration platforms. Build comprehensive workplace productivity reports that show communication patterns and tool utilization trends.
Data objects and fields Improvado extracts from Slack
| Object | Fields |
|---|---|
| Channel | members messages_sent active_users files_shared retention_rate |
| User | messages_sent reactions_added files_uploaded active_days status |
| Message | timestamp reactions replies attachments channel_id |
| Workspace | total_members daily_active_users messages_per_day storage_used |
From connection to autonomous action in three steps
Connect
Connect via OAuth in 30 seconds. Grant read access to channels and message history, write access for posting and thread replies. Improvado never stores message content, only metadata and analytics.
Ask
Ask natural questions like 'Which channels mention our competitor most often?' or 'Show me all unresolved threads tagged urgent in the last 48 hours' or 'How many messages in #sales mention deal delays?'
Act
The agent posts summaries to channels, creates threads with analysis, sends direct messages to team members, archives inactive channels, and updates channel topics with fresh metrics. All actions require your approval first.
What teams ask their AI agent about Slack
Real prompts from enterprise marketing teams. The agent reads your data, answers in seconds, and takes action when you ask.
Track team collaboration patterns across Slack channels and other communication platforms
Your AI agent analyzes Slack data and delivers actionable insights — automatically, in seconds.
Monitor workspace adoption and user engagement to optimize team communication strategies
Your AI agent analyzes Slack data and delivers actionable insights — automatically, in seconds.
Generate executive workplace analytics reports with productivity and collaboration insights
Your AI agent analyzes Slack data and delivers actionable insights — automatically, in seconds.
Your agent doesn't just read Slack — it maps collaboration to business outcomes.
Read
Reads channel activity, message volume, participant counts, thread depth, reaction patterns, keyword mentions, file shares, and time-series engagement across your workspace. Pulls metadata only—never stores full message content.
Write
Posts messages to channels, creates threaded replies, sends direct messages, updates channel topics, archives channels, invites users to channels, and sets reminders. Executes bulk operations like cross-posting reports to multiple channels.
Monitor
Watches for keyword triggers, unusual activity spikes, channels going silent, specific user mentions, reaction thresholds, thread abandonment, and SLA breaches on response time. Alerts you when patterns match your defined conditions.
AI agents query message volume, channel participation rates, and response times directly from Slack Analytics. They identify communication bottlenecks, correlate team activity with project delivery metrics, and surface productivity patterns across departments. Ask which channels drive fastest decision-making without exporting admin reports.
| Channel | Messages | Growth |
|---|---|---|
| #customer-success | 1,847 | +23% |
| #product-launches | 1,203 | +67% |
| #warehouse-ops | 891 | +12% |
| #logistics-alerts | 743 | -8% |
| #fleet-dispatch | 612 | +34% |
Send Slack data anywhere
Load normalized data to your preferred warehouse, BI tool, or cloud storage. Click any destination to see its integration guide.
They extract data. Improvado deploys an agent.
Traditional tools move data from A to B. Improvado gives you an AI agent that reads, acts, and monitors — with Slack as one of 1,000+ integrated sources.
| Feature | Improvado | Supermetrics | Funnel.io | Fivetran |
|---|---|---|---|---|
| Data fields extracted | 200+ | ~90 | ~120 | ~80 |
| Total integrations | 1,000+ | ~150 | ~500 | ~300 |
| Cross-channel normalization (CDM) | ✓ Built-in | ✗ Manual | ● Basic mapping | ✗ Raw only |
| AI Agent access (MCP) | ✓ Read, Write, Monitor | ✗ | ✗ | ✗ |
| Data warehouse destinations | ✓ 16+ warehouses & BI tools | Sheets, Looker, BigQuery | BigQuery, Snowflake, Redshift | ✓ Broad warehouse support |
| Refresh frequency | Every 15 min | Scheduled triggers | Daily / 6hr | Every 15 min (premium) |
| SOC 2 Type II & HIPAA | ✓ | ✗ SOC 2 only | ✓ SOC 2 | ✓ |
| Best for | Teams that want an AI agent, not a pipeline | Small teams, spreadsheets | Mid-market, data teams | Engineering-led ELT pipelines |
Comparison based on publicly available documentation as of April 2026. Feature availability may vary by plan tier.
Frequently asked questions
What Slack metrics can Improvado extract?
How often does Improvado sync Slack data?
Can I combine Slack data with other collaboration tools?
What data warehouses work with Slack integration?
Does the integration support multiple Slack workspaces?
What permissions does Improvado need for Slack integration?
"Improvado saves about 90 hours per week and allows us to focus on data analysis."
"Improvado's reporting tool effortlessly integrates all our marketing data so we can easily track users across their entire digital journey. This saves me and my team countless hours."
Put an AI agent on your Slack today
Connect in under 5 minutes. Your agent starts reading, acting, and monitoring immediately.